Wall Safe
A wall safe is the best choice for those that want to hide the safe from any potential thief. Therefore not only do you have the security offered by a safe but also the added advantage that its location is well hidden. This makes it ideal for home and business security.
To hide the safe, just cover it with a mirror or picture and instantly you have a hidden safe. Statistics show most burglars spend less than six minutes inside a victims home. A well hidden wall safe will therefore significantly reduce your chances losing your valuables.
A wall safe can be installed quite easily and they can be placed in concrete or wood walls. There has to be enough space behind the wall for it to fit, so a wall that backs to closed off attic space or something similar works best. Of course you can arrange to have one installed during construction of a new home or office.
This safe will come in a variety of depths. Make sure your wall space can handle the model you choose. You dont want to purchase your safe only to find that it doesnt fit!
Its important to remember that usually a wall safe is not as ruggedly constructed as a free-standing safe. It is not possible to use thick reinforced metal as they have to fit in a confined space within the wall. However security is not comprised as the safe is hidden.
Another fact to keep in mind is that they are not made of fireproof construction. Again this is due to the limited space available in the wall. However if you keep these facts in mind, the wall safe will act as direct obstacle to thieves.
A wall safe can be opened by combination, electronic lock, or key, depending on the model you choose. Combination and electronic locks are ideal if you dont want to worry about losing keys. The key lock suits those who dont want to worry about forgetting numbers!
Remember to consider what you are going to put in your wall safe before you purchase it to make sure that you got the one that suits you best. If you intend to store large items such as a rifle or valuable painting then a wall safe is not for you as it is too small for such items. They are ideal however for securing other valuable items such as cash, jewelry and important documents like wills and deeds.
